Transaction bb7291c8086505675def9296af5c2182baf3ed60f4aebdaad5e3eb7883300304
1 Input
1 Output
-
bb7291c8086505675def9296af5c2182baf3ed60f4aebdaad5e3eb7883300304:0
- value
- 385546
- script pubkey
- OP_0 OP_PUSHBYTES_20 e41d411a4acf89ec2b354bdf56a0e56898a63050
- address
- bc1qusw5zxj2e7y7c2e4f004dg89dzv2vvzsedk86y